You look around for answers \u2014 inflation? Greedy grocers? Nope. It\u2019s a global <!-- -->trade war<!-- -->. Welcome to Trump\u2019s America, Round Two: Tariffs Edition.<br \/>On Wednesday, President <a href=\"https:\/\/timesofindia.indiatimes.com\/topic\/donald-trump\" styleobj=\"[object Object]\" class=\"\" commonstate=\"[object Object]\" frmappuse=\"1\">Donald Trump<\/a> stood in the <a href=\"https:\/\/timesofindia.indiatimes.com\/topic\/rose\" styleobj=\"[object Object]\" class=\"\" commonstate=\"[object Object]\" frmappuse=\"1\">Rose<\/a> Garden, squinting into the sun and declaring a \u201cDeclaration of Economic Independence.\u201d Translation: a massive tax on nearly everything Americans buy, cleverly disguised as patriotic defiance. The headliner? A 10 percent tariff on all imports, plus extra tariffs \u2014 up to a spicy 50 percent \u2014 for countries he doesn\u2019t particularly like this week.<br \/>If you\u2019re confused, broke, or both, don\u2019t worry. We\u2019ve got answers.<br \/><span class=\"strong \" data-ua-type=\"1\" onclick=\"stpPgtnAndPrvntDefault(event)\">What in the world are <\/span><span class=\"strong \" data-ua-type=\"1\" onclick=\"stpPgtnAndPrvntDefault(event)\">reciprocal tariffs<\/span><span class=\"strong \" data-ua-type=\"1\" onclick=\"stpPgtnAndPrvntDefault(event)\">?<\/span><br \/>In theory, a reciprocal tariff is simple: You tax our jeans, we tax your cheese. Eye for an eye, Levi\u2019s for Camembert. But Trump\u2019s version doesn\u2019t just reciprocate \u2014 it escalates.<br \/>Some countries now face import taxes so high, they\u2019ll need therapy. China gets hit with a combined 54 percent. Vietnam? 46 percent. Lesotho \u2014 which, fun fact, makes your favorite T-shirts \u2014 now faces a 50 percent tariff, possibly because Trump once claimed no one\u2019s heard of it.<br \/>And yes, even uninhabited territories like Heard Island and McDonald Islands now face tariffs. Just in case their penguins try anything funny.<br \/><span class=\"strong\" data-ua-type=\"1\" onclick=\"stpPgtnAndPrvntDefault(event)\">What\u2019s going to cost more? There\u2019s drama, unintended consequences, and absolutely no one is in control.<br \/><span class=\"strong\" data-ua-type=\"1\" onclick=\"stpPgtnAndPrvntDefault(event)\">How are the markets taking it?<\/span><br \/>About as well as you\u2019d expect when someone announces they\u2019re lighting money on fire.<br \/><span class=\"strong\" data-ua-type=\"1\" onclick=\"stpPgtnAndPrvntDefault(event)\">Dow futures dropped 2.2% faster than a billionaire fleeing a tax audit.<\/span><br \/>S&amp;P and Nasdaq fell harder than your uncle at Thanksgiving after his third bourbon. Asian markets panicked, because unlike us, they\u2019ve read history books. Economists warn that tariffs now cover more than 10 percent of US GDP, compared to just 1.8 percent under Trump\u2019s first round of trade shenanigans. Goldman Sachs now puts the chance of a recession at 35 percent, which is roughly the same odds as Trump appointing a Cabinet member who hasn\u2019t been subpoenaed.<br \/><span class=\"strong\" data-ua-type=\"1\" onclick=\"stpPgtnAndPrvntDefault(event)\">Wait, can he even do this?<\/span><br \/>Yes. Sort of. Technically. Trump invoked a dusty old 1977 law that gives the president sweeping trade powers during a national emergency \u2014 and he\u2019s declared that America\u2019s trade deficit is one. (Yes, really.) Courts have historically waved this stuff through like TSA agents with five minutes left on their shift, so don\u2019t expect judicial intervention anytime soon.<br \/><span class=\"strong\" data-ua-type=\"1\" onclick=\"stpPgtnAndPrvntDefault(event)\">What does this mean for you, the humble avocado-eating consumer?<\/span><br \/>Prepare to be the financial cannon fodder in Trump\u2019s tariff crusade.<br \/>Prices will rise, slowly but surely.<br \/>Your retirement fund may wobble, depending on how bad the markets get spooked.<br \/>Your boss may \u201creevaluate staffing\u201d if your company relies on imports or exports.<br \/>Domestic alternatives may not exist \u2014 unless you\u2019re fine with eating Idaho-grown bananas. <br \/>So what can you do?
